1
0
forked from GitHub/gf-core
Commit Graph

267 Commits

Author SHA1 Message Date
krasimir
a04cbcfb63 now the abstract syntax in PGF allows the same syntax for integers, floats and strings as in Haskell. This includes negative integers and exponents in the floats 2010-01-15 21:13:46 +00:00
krasimir
2b6eaf6f11 inplace editing/parsing in the syntax editor 2010-01-07 10:38:43 +00:00
krasimir
de615a3392 better tokenizer in the JavaScript runtime 2010-01-07 10:36:16 +00:00
krasimir
0075e4bf60 some dead code is removed in the JavaScript interpreter 2010-01-04 13:47:58 +00:00
krasimir
c8fbc24906 literal categories in the JavaScript interpreter 2010-01-04 13:44:21 +00:00
krasimir
83ded542e9 fix the editor grammar 2010-01-04 12:36:49 +00:00
krasimir
838c4f9683 in gflib.js declare all variables with 'var' because otherwise they are global by default 2010-01-04 12:26:11 +00:00
krasimir
c891123026 in the javascript version of extractTrees filter out the duplicated parse trees 2010-01-04 12:20:53 +00:00
krasimir
dc2bf98294 bugfix in the javascript parser 2010-01-04 11:16:17 +00:00
aarne
ab0eaa7b62 morpho analysis with -missing flag, shows words outside lexicon; also invoked if parsing fails; also added pg -words to show the list of words 2009-12-31 11:02:26 +00:00
krasimir
548d7e3209 js-runtime: redundant loop removed 2009-12-27 12:12:51 +00:00
krasimir
c6ac5df859 use object references instead of FunId and SeqId in the javascript parser 2009-12-27 11:03:39 +00:00
krasimir
1e3dacfd71 bugfix in the javascript parser 2009-12-27 10:46:29 +00:00
krasimir
212fb4d789 javascript editor with PMCFG parser. (not stable yet) 2009-12-21 13:41:51 +00:00
krasimir
1e592e20e6 reverse engineered version of the Editor grammar 2009-12-14 20:01:41 +00:00
krasimir
76debee2c1 remove the old parsing code and the -erasing=on flag 2009-12-14 10:54:22 +00:00
krasimir
c92f9d1c0c reorganize the directories under src, and rescue the JavaScript interpreter from deprecated 2009-12-13 18:50:29 +00:00